How much do admin associate j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average hourly pay for admin associate in Michigan is $17.69,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.66 and $18.22 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an admin associate?

Admin Associates, also known as Administrative Associates, are professionals who provide essential administrative and clerical support to ensure the smooth operation of an office or organization. Their responsibilities often include managing schedules, organizing files, preparing documents, and assisting with communication between staff and clients. Admin Associates play a key role in maintaining office efficiency and supporting the work of managers and other team members. They may also handle data entry, coordinate meetings, and perform basic bookkeeping tasks as needed.

What is the difference between Admin Associate vs Administrative Assistant?

AspectAdmin AssociateAdministrative Assistant
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ma; some roles may prefer associate degreeHigh school diploma; some roles may prefer associate degree
Work EnvironmentOffice settings across various industriesOffice settings across various industries
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in corporate, healthcare, education sectorsCommon in corporate, healthcare, education sectors
Job ResponsibilitiesSupporting administrative tasks, data entry, schedulingHandling correspondence, scheduling, filing, customer service

Both roles support administrative functions in similar environments, often with overlapping duties. An Admin Associate may have a broader scope or more specialized tasks depending on the organization, while an Administrative Assistant typically focuses on clerical support. The titles are often used interchangeably, but the specific responsibilities can vary by employer.

Title: Production Admin. Associate
Reports to: Production Manager
Location: Lansing, MI
LG Energy Solution Michigan Inc. (LGESMI) develops and manufactures large lithium-ion polymer batteries and modules for electric vehicle (EV) and energy storage applications. Come join the leader in advanced EV batteries! www.lgenergymi.com
Summary:
This position will provide project management and administrative support to the team by coordinating meetings, placing orders for department supplies, maintaining work logs, creating and updating records, initiating electronic approvals, and assisting with floor operations duties as needed.
Responsibilities:
  • Monitor and manage inventory of supplies, equipment, parts, and machinery for the department
  • Document orders electronically, submitting electronic approvals and generating purchase receipts
  • Track, organize, and distribute production work logs
  • Coordinate team meetings
  • Maintain an up-to-date roster of personnel, providing name tags and lockers as needed
  • Perform monthly calibrations and preventative maintenance
  • Schedule annual calibrations with outside vendor
  • Participate in monthly inventory
  • Perform floor operations as needed
  • Follow LGESMI existing cleaning SOP's during downtime (e.g. line stop, waiting time, etc.), which includes cleaning your designated machine and/or surrounding work area
  • Maintain cleanliness at work-site in accordance with 5S3R Standards:
    • Sort, Set in order, Shine, Standardize, Sustain
    • Right Location, Right Quantity, Right Container
  • Perform other duties as assigned
Qualifications:
  • High School Diploma or GED required
  • Vocational Certificate or Associates Degree preferred or equivalent, relevant experience
Experience:
  • 1 to 3 years of previous work experience in manufacturing preferred
  • Working knowledge of ERP and SAP (preferred)
  • IATF certificate (preferred)
Skills:
  • MS Office suite
  • Organization
  • Document management
  • Problem solving and troubleshooting
  • Time management and multitasking
  • Lift truck operation
  • Cleaning equipment operation
  • Ability to lift up to 50 lbs.
  • Ability to work in elevated platforms
